## Onboarding: Fareline pricing experiment

Welcome to the Fareline team. You'll be working on the dynamic ticket-pricing experiment for the Orvano venue network. The experiment service assigns visitors to price buckets and logs outcomes to the metrics pipeline; assignments are deterministic per session, so never clear the session store mid-experiment. Local setup needs the env file from the sample in the repo root, with EXPERIMENT_COHORT set to "dev". The pricing service also needs its API credential, which goes on the line right after that.

vault entry, fadup-tagag: RELAY_SECRET8=2fd92179

## Changelog — Catalog cache defaults changed

As of release 12.4, the Mercantia catalog service no longer invalidates cache entries on every SKU write. Invalidation now batches on a short interval, which cut origin load by roughly a third in staging without observable staleness complaints. Please review dashboards after rollout. The new defaults shipped are as follows.

config for bahof-tahaf:
WENDOR_LOG_LEVEL=debug
WENDOR_METRICS_HOST=metrics.wendor.lumiclabs.internal
WENDOR_POOL_SIZE=4

Plugin authors: the Bramblewick cut-over finished last night. The Tansy gateway now fronts all plugin endpoints behind the new load balancer, and health checks hit /livez every five seconds instead of /status. Unhealthy nodes drain in 30 seconds. Update your manifests accordingly. The balancer runs with the following configuration values.

deployment values, bahop-fahag:
[silok]
host = silok.lumictech.test
user = silok_svc
database = silok_prod

FAQ: How do I restore a stalled proctoring queue?

If the Quillgate exam-proctoring queue stops assigning sessions, first confirm the scheduler pod is healthy, then drain stale entries via the admin console. As a contractor you won't have standing recovery rights, so the supervising lead has pre-authorized this shift. Enter the recovery passphrase shown below when the console prompts you.

strongbox words: norys-praius-fenwyn-kelax-norwyn-quenix-jorox-drumir-briael-caseth-tamath-istir-casix